Concrete replacement services involve removing damaged or deteriorated concrete surfaces and installing new material in their place. This process typically starts with assessing the condition of the existing concrete, followed by breaking out the compromised sections using specialized equipment. Once the old concrete is removed, the area is prepared to ensure proper adhesion, and new concrete is poured, leveled, and finished to match the surrounding surface. This service helps restore the safety, appearance, and functionality of various concrete structures around a property.

Concrete replacement is often necessary when existing surfaces develop significant cracks, scaling, spalling, or unevenness that cannot be fixed through simple repairs or sealing. Over time, exposure to weather, ground movement, and regular wear can weaken concrete, leading to safety hazards or aesthetic concerns. Replacing the concrete can eliminate these issues, providing a smooth, durable surface that lasts longer and performs better. It is a practical solution for addressing structural damage, preventing further deterioration, and maintaining the property's value.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Redmond,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ete repairs in Redmond, WA, range from $250 to $600. Many routine patching or crack repairs fall within this range, depending on the size and extent of damage.

Surface Resurfacing - Resurfacing or overlay projects us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more detailed resurfacing jobs can reach up to $4,500, but most projects fall into the middle of this range.

Full Concrete Replacement - Complete replacement of a driveway or large slab often costs between $4,000 and $8,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ed $10,000, though many jobs are priced in the lower to mid part of this range.

Commercial or Large-Scale Projects - Industrial or extensive commercial concrete work can vary widely, with costs starting around $10,000 and potentially exceeding $50,000 for large, complex projects, though most fall into the $15,000-$30,000 range.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ete replacement? Concrete replacement involves removing damaged or deteriorated concrete and installing new material to restore the surface's strength and appearance.

When should concrete be replaced instead of repaired? Replacement is typically recommended when concrete is extensively cracked, crumbling, or has significant structural damage that repairs cannot effectively address.

What types of projects require concrete replacement? Common projects include replacing driveways, patios, sidewalks, or foundation slabs that have suffered from wear, damage, or settling issues.

How do local contractors handle concrete removal and installation? Local service providers typically perform careful removal of old concrete, prepare the site properly, and install new concrete to meet project specifications.

What should be considered before choosing a concrete replacement contractor? It's important to review their experience with similar projects, request references, and ensure they follow proper site preparation and installation practices.
